First County top of 2024, Arbury Hill in Northamptonshire. Only 225m high but quite interesting with the vestiges of an Iron Age fort as the draining water feeding 3 rivers, Nene, Cherwell & Leam. No views due to weather but the sheep were entertaining! The Long Distance Walkers Association Jonny Muir

A visit to Cleve Hill, the highest point in Gloucester at 330m. A nice stroll avoiding the 🏌♀️ & good views out to 🏴 Interesting fact if you travel due east the next highest point is the Ural mountains in 🇷🇺! The Long Distance Walkers Association Alex Staniforth Jonny Muir
